Key Specifications

Processor: Snapdragon 8 Elite
RAM: 8GB LPDDR5X
Storage: 128GB/256GB UFS 4.0
Display: 6.2" Dynamic AMOLED 2X, 2340 x 1080, 120Hz
Cameras: 50MP Main, 12MP Ultra-wide, 10MP 3x Telephoto
Battery: 4000mAh, 25W Fast Charging, 15W Wireless

Detailed Review

The Samsung Galaxy S25 offers a perfect balance of features and compact design, making it an excellent choice for users who prefer a smaller smartphone without compromising on performance or features.

Design and Display

The 6.2-inch Dynamic AMOLED 2X display offers vibrant colors and deep blacks, while the compact form factor makes it comfortable to use with one hand. The device features a premium glass and metal construction with IP68 water resistance.

Galaxy AI Features

Despite being the standard model, the Galaxy S25 includes many of the same AI features as the Ultra variant. From real-time translation to advanced photo editing, the AI capabilities enhance productivity and creativity.

Camera System

The triple camera system delivers excellent results in various lighting conditions. The 50MP main sensor captures detailed photos, while the ultra-wide and telephoto lenses provide versatility for different photography situations.

Performance and Battery

The Snapdragon 8 Elite processor and 8GB of RAM ensure smooth performance for everyday tasks. While the 4000mAh battery is smaller than the Ultra model, it still provides all-day battery life for most users.

Quick Facts

Release Date: February 2025
Security: Ultrasonic Fingerprint, Face Recognition
Water Resistance: IP68
Connectivity: 5G, Wi-Fi 7, Bluetooth 5.3
